Transaction 742a3105d653846cef4911d673e06544bae497cf93e57629cc61bd36a0466167

1 Input
2 Outputs
  • 742a3105d653846cef4911d673e06544bae497cf93e57629cc61bd36a0466167:0
  • value  4904639069
    address  3JrMhqmeL6p9JUVdibt5MrZPs5yhgpLDeS
  • 742a3105d653846cef4911d673e06544bae497cf93e57629cc61bd36a0466167:1
  • value  1790897
    address  376f74yDZnUw26Zf7tuhAjYwnZBkdMdytE